Output 66edd84d7c5c290bdf0aaa194caecad728ffad7de50eb508039acaeca0e05fb7:1

value
1416997
script pubkey
OP_0 OP_PUSHBYTES_20 63dcedd852f35e6564d301c28303816b179306a9
address
bc1qv0wwmkzj7d0x2exnq8pgxqupdvtexp4fn60k00
transaction
66edd84d7c5c290bdf0aaa194caecad728ffad7de50eb508039acaeca0e05fb7
confirmations
87124
spent
true